Béla Weisz

Born in Szekszárd in 1965, he graduated from high school there in 1983 and, later that same year, was admitted to the Kecskemét Animation Studio. Over the course of his career, he has worked on numerous animated series, commercials, and independent films as a draftsman, animator, screenwriter, and director. His films have been selected for the competition programs of many festivals around the world.

In addition to filmmaking, he has a strong interest in poster art and caricature. In the latter field, he has received several national awards, and his drawings are regularly published in Hungarian periodicals.

In 1991, as a scholarship recipient, he worked at the French Folimage studio as a key animator, contributing to the studio’s various television series and feature-length animated films. In 2007, he was a guest lecturer at the Poudrière Animation School in France.

Between 2014 and 2015, under commission from the Hungarian Institute for Educational Research and Development (OFI), he designed, illustrated, and developed Flash-based Learning Objects (LOs) for OFI’s primary school textbooks.
